Watch: PM Modi kick-starts International Yoga Day 2018 celebrations in Dehradun

Updated on Jun 21, 2018 12:03 pm IST

June 21 is being celebrated the world over as the International Day of Yoga. In India, the main event was kick-started by Prime Minister Narendra Modi who performed yoga along with over 50,000 enthusiasts at Dehradun's sprawling Forest Research Institute. Modi called yoga as the most powerful unifying force in a strife-torn world. People across the country celebrated the day with mass yoga performances. In Ladakh, Indo-Tibetan Border Police personnel performed the Surya Namaskar at an altitude of 18,000 feet while in Mumbai, Indian Navy personnel celebrated the day on board the INS Virat.
